A SUNDAY WELCOME

SERVICE IN THE TOWN HALL. The Congregational Churches of Auckland have arranged to give the American sailors a hearty welcome on Sunday. Both morning and evening the city and suburban churches are uniting to" hold services in the Town Hall. There will be special music, including solos, and a massed choir of 250 voices will lead the singing. Rev. Stanley Morrison is to be the preacher in the morning and the Rev. Lionel B. Fletcher in the evening. The services will be open to the general public.

After the morning service a large number of sailors who have responded to invitations will be introduced to families, who will entertain them during the day.
